3623 Magnification for pitch error compensation for each axis
NOTE
When this parameter is set, the power must be
turned off before operation is continued.
[Data type] Byte axis
[Unit of data] 1
[Valid data range] 0 to 100
Set the magnification for pitch error compensation for each axis.
If the magnification is set to 1, the same unit as the detection unit is
used for the compensation data. If 0 is set, the same magnification
selected by setting 1 is selected.
3624 Interval between pitch error compensation positions for each axis
NOTE
When this parameter is set, the power must be
turned off before operation is continued.
[Data type] 2-word axis
[Unit of data]
Input increment IS-A IS-B IS-C Unit
Millimeter machine 0.01 0.001 0.0001 mm
Inch machine 0.001 0.0001 0.00001 inch
Rotation axis 0.01 0.001 0.0001 deg
[Valid data range] 0 to 99999999
The pitch error compensation positions are arranged with equal
spacing. The space between two adjacent positions is set for each axis.
The minimum interval between pitch error compensation positions is
limited and obtained from the following equation:
Minimum interval between pitch error compensation positions =
maximum feedrate (rapid traverse rate)/7500
Units:
Minimum interval between pitch error compensation positions:
mm, inch, deg
Maximum feedrate: mm/min, inch/min, deg/min
Example:
When the maximum feedrate is 15000 mm/min, the minimum
interval between pitch error compensation positions is 2 mm.
If setting a magnification causes the absolute value of the
compensation amount at a compensation position to exceed 100,
enlarge the interval between the compensation positions by using a
multiple calculated as follows:
Multiple = maximum compensation amount (absolute value)/128
(Round the remainder up to the nearest integer.)
Minimum interval between pitch error compensation positions
= Value obtained from the above maximum feedrate × multiple
